In Odisha, Multipurpose Health Workers are hired by the state to provide basic healthcare in communities. They work at Sub-Centers, Primary Health Centers, and other local health facilities.

Their jobs include giving shots, caring for mothers and children, preventing disease, promoting sanitation, doing health surveys, and assisting with government health programs like the National Health Mission.

  • The Odisha Sub-ordinate Staff Selection Commission hires MPHWs through state exams.
  • To be eligible, applicants need to have a 10+2 Science education with health worker training.
  • They must also meet age and other requirements.
  • Selection is based on exam scores, merit lists, and verifying documents, as stated in the OSSSC recruitment notices.

MPHW Salary Structure in Odisha

The table below highlights the MPHW salary structure in Odisha:

Sr.

Post / Grade (restructured)

ORSP Pay Level (2017)

Pay scale / Basic pay range (Rs.)

Notes (source of re-structuring / remarks)

1

MPHW (Male), L-II (base level)

Level-5

Rs.21,700 – Rs.69,100

Base entry cadre after restructuring (increase in sanctioned posts). Pay Level and range per H&FW resolution.

2

MPHW (Male), L-I (2nd level / promotion)

Level-9

Rs.35,400 – Rs.1,12,400

2nd promotional level created in restructuring.

3

MPHS (Male), L-II (3rd level)

Level-10

Rs.44,900 – Rs.1,42,400

Upgradation of existing MPHS posts to Level-10; pay fixation rules noted in notification.

4

MPHS (Male), L-I (4th level)

Level-11

Rs.47,600 – Rs.1,51,100

Created as a higher promotional level.

5

Assistant Director (Health) (from MPHS cadre)

Level-12

Rs.56,100 – Rs.1,77,500

Single post created at Level-12 in the restructured cadre.

6

MPHW (Female) — MPHW(F), L-II (base)

Level-5

Rs.21,700 – Rs.69,100

Female cadre restructuring and district-wise distribution notified (Dec 2024 notification).

7

MPHW (Female) — higher grades (L-I / MPHS etc.)

Level-9 / Level-10 / Level-11

Same corresponding Level pay scales

Female cadre creation/ upgradation follows similar Level structure as Male cadre (see Dec 2024 notification).

Allowances and Important Notes to Consider

  • Basic pay scales are listed above. Your actual take-home pay includes basic pay plus DA (Dearness Allowance) and other allowances (like HRA, medical, or transport, if they apply), minus standard deductions for things like NPS/GPF and tax.
  • DA and some allowances change and are announced separately by the Finance Department or state government. This means your take-home pay will vary depending on the district and the month. For example, HRMS payment records show MPHW salary payments processed through the state payroll system.
  • For recruitment ads from OSSSC, the advertised pay for MPHW positions refers to the Level-5 pay scale (state pay matrix).
  • Recruitment sites and OSSSC notices list the pay scale used when candidates are selected and appointed.
  • The figures shared show the Odisha Revised Salary Pay (ORSP) scales and the corresponding basic pay ranges, from the starting pay to the maximum within each level, as set by the Odisha Government's Health and Family Welfare Department. More details can be found at health.odisha.gov.in.
  • Regarding Level-5 etc., this indicates the pay matrix level as per the ORSP rules of 2017. Your starting pay is based on where you're placed within that level's range. When promoted, employees move to the next level, which includes another pay range.

MPHW In-Hand Per Month in Odisha

  • In Odisha, a newly appointed MPHW (Male/Female) starts at ORSP Level-5, with a pay scale of Rs.21,700 – Rs.69,100. When they first start, their basic pay is about Rs.21,700.
  • They also get Dearness Allowance (DA), House Rent Allowance (HRA), and other approved allowances. In 2025, with DA over 50%, the total gross salary is commonly between Rs.32,000 – Rs.35,000 each month. This amount depends on where they are posted (city or country) and the HRA rate.
  • After deductions like NPS (National Pension Scheme) and professional tax, they usually take home about Rs.29,000 – Rs.31,000.

MPHW Salary After 5 Years in Odisha

  • After working for 5 years, their salary goes up because of yearly raises (3% each year) and increases in DA rates, which are announced by the Odisha Finance Department. '
  • With these raises, the basic pay can go up to about Rs.25,000 – Rs.27,000.
  • If DA stays at ~50% or more, the gross salary would be about Rs.37,000 – Rs.42,000 each month.
  • So, after deductions, the take-home pay will be about Rs.34,000 – Rs.37,000.
  • Getting promoted (to MPHW L-I / MPHS cadre) can make the pay scale and allowances go up even more.
  • Even without a promotion, regular raises and DA increases make sure that the take-home pay goes up a lot in the first five years.

Job Profile and Promotions of MPHW (Multipurpose Health Worker) in Odisha (2025)

Below is a organized table for the job profile and promotions of MPHW (Multipurpose Health Worker) in Odisha (2025):

Level / Post

Job Profile / Key Responsibilities

Promotional Pathway

Pay Level (ORSP-2017)

Pay Scale (Rs.)

MPHW (Male/Female), Level-II

Entry-level health worker at Sub-Centre / PHC. Duties include immunization, maternal & child health, disease prevention, sanitation drives, maintaining health records, assisting in government health schemes (NHM, TB, malaria, etc.).

Promotion to MPHW (L-I) after required years of service and departmental process.

Level-5

21,700 – 69,100

MPHW (Male/Female), Level-I

Senior field health worker with additional responsibility of supervising L-II workers, reporting to higher authorities, assisting in health program implementation across multiple villages/wards.

Promotion to MPHS (L-II).

Level-9

35,400 – 1,12,400

MPHS (Multipurpose Health Supervisor), Level-II

Supervisory role: planning and monitoring health activities at block level, training MPHWs, data reporting, coordination with PHCs/CHCs.

Promotion to MPHS (L-I).

Level-10

44,900 – 1,42,400

MPHS (Multipurpose Health Supervisor), Level-I

Senior supervisory position overseeing health schemes implementation at district/block level, ensuring targets, conducting evaluations, and managing field staff.

Eligible for promotion to Assistant Director (Health).

Level-11

47,600 – 1,51,100

Assistant Director (Health)

Administrative/managerial post at the directorate level. Responsibilities include policy implementation, district-level supervision, staff management, and coordination with Health & Family Welfare Department.

Higher administrative roles (depending on cadre restructuring / departmental promotions).

Level-12

56,100 – 1,77,500
